Refactor memory qualifier decorators to be a bit-flag set, resolves #3841 (#3881)
* Refactor memory qualifier decorators to be a bit-flag set. replace GloballyCoherent, ReadOnly, WriteOnly, Volatile, and Restrict memory modifiers and decorations with a bit flag set to more efficiently manage memory qualifiers. added `restrict` modifier to test to ensure the code works when dropping a `restrict` memory qualifier * Refine tests & add SSBO memory qualifer support add CHECK's to tests to ensure memory qualifiers emit as intended added tests and changed code to ensure memory qualifiers work on SSBO objects (SPIR-V & GLSL) * add memory qualifiers & fixes. Add to StructuredBuffer & ByteAddressBuffer `ReadOnly`/NonWritable qualifier. * Memory qualifiers must be decorated on a variable inst. Due to this the qualifier is added after `lowerStructuredBufferType` Fixed an error where ReadOnly->NonReadable & WriteOnly->NonWritable * Adjusted tests accordingly Added back the removed `globallycoherent` memory qualifier emit'ing code in hlsl-emit (was incorrectly removed). undo hlsl.meta changes cleanup
